Names released in deadly wrong-way crash on I-75 in Bay County
BAY COUNTY (WJRT) – UPDATE: (12/28/16) – We now know the names of the people involved in a deadly wrong-way accident in Bay County.
Thirty-eight-year-old Jessica Leitner of Bay City was driving a silver Chevrolet Impala in the wrong direction. Leitner’s was pronounced dead at the scene.
Her four-month old son was in the vehicle with her and is in critical condition.

Winter storm socks Midwest, East, spawning accidents, deaths
A winter storm of snow, freezing rain and bone-chilling temperatures socked the nation’s mid-section and East Coast on Saturday, causing hundreds of accidents on icy roads and putting a crimp on Christmas shopping.
At least nine deaths were blamed on the slick roads and authorities were investigating a few other traffic fatalities as possibly weather-related. Perhaps the biggest accident happened in Baltimore, when a tanker carrying gasoline skidded off a highway and exploded, authorities said.

UPDATE: Logging Truck Rollover Stops traffic on M-95
At approximately 9 a.m. Wednesday morning, a logging truck traveling southbound on Highway M-95 hit a patch of black ice on the road.
According to Iron Mountain post Michigan State Police Trooper Brad Lammi, as the truck swerved, the rear part of it carrying the load of logs tipped and spilled many of the logs onto the highway.

Hidden dangers ahead: How states keep accident-prone roads secret
Richard Boltuck did not plan to spend most of his waking hours fighting with public officials. He just wanted the state to install a left-turn traffic light at an accident-prone intersection near his home in Bethesda, Maryland.
This request would drag on for more than eight years, and place Boltuck, an economist, squarely in the center of a national debate over just how transparent state and local governments should be when members of the public request information about dangerous roads, bridges and intersections.

2 mid-Michigan hospitals penalized for patient injuries
LANSING, Mich (WLNS) – The federal government is cutting Medicare payments to 769 hospitals, including two in mid-Michigan, with high rates of patient injuries.
Some of those injuries include various types of infections, blood clots, bed sores and falls.

Man dead after struck by vehicle
MT. MORRIS TWP, MI — A man is dead after he was struck by a vehicle Wednesday evening in Mt. Morris Township.
Police were called around 8 p.m. Dec. 28 to Detroit Street and West Cass Avenue for a personal injury accident and found the man had been struck.
